كل ما يمكنني التفكير فيه هو هذا التغيير
لقد وصلت إلى الحد الأقصى لعدد اليومي إعجابات. يرجى الانتظار 14 ساعة حتى يبدأ الفترة 24 ساعة التالية قبل المحاولة مرة أخرى.
![]()
كل ما يمكنني التفكير فيه هو هذا التغيير
لقد وصلت إلى الحد الأقصى لعدد اليومي إعجابات. يرجى الانتظار 14 ساعة حتى يبدأ الفترة 24 ساعة التالية قبل المحاولة مرة أخرى.
![]()
لقد وصلت إلى الحد الأقصى لعدد الإعجابات. يرجى الانتظار 14 ساعة قبل المحاولة مرة أخرى
هذا مقبول إذا نفدت إعجاباتك. ومع ذلك، تظهر لك نفس الرسالة إذا قمت بتفعيل مُحدّد معدل الاستخدام. ربما يكون من الأفضل استخدام رسالة مختلفة في هذه الحالة؟ شيء مثل:
تقوم بإعجاب بالمواضيع بسرعة كبيرة. يرجى الانتظار 10 دقائق قبل المحاولة مرة أخرى.
فقط لإعلام المستخدمين بالتوقف قليلاً وإبطاء وتيرتهم.
على الأقل، هذا هو مصدر اللبس في حالتي. لقد تلقيت رسالة الحد الأقصى للإعجابات، لكنني تمكنت من الإعجاب بالأشياء مرة أخرى في نفس اليوم، مما جعل من الصعب عليّ تكوين نموذج ذهني لكيفية عمل النظام. لو لم آتِ إلى هنا، لما عرفت حتى بوجود مُحدّد معدل الاستخدام للإعجابات.
آها! يا إلهي، أعتذر إذا كان هذا يحدث الآن، فكل شيء أصبح واضحًا! @tshenry هل يمكنك إعادة إنتاج المشكلة؟
على بيئة التطوير لا أستطيع تكرار المشكلة، هذا مجرد أنني أعجب بالأشياء بكثرة مما أدى إلى تجاوز حد المعدل العالمي.
@rkda ما هي خطوات تكرار المشكلة هنا؟ يبدو لي أنها مجرد خلط مع التوقيت العالمي المنسق (UTC)، لأنك ستتمكن من الإعجاب بالأشياء حتى لو تجاوزت الحد في نفس اليوم، ما لم تكن تعيش في المنطقة الزمنية UTC-0.
في 20 أبريل (في منتدى آخر)، وصلت إلى الحد اليومي للإعجابات عند الساعة 06:40 بتوقيت تنسيق الوقت العالمي (UTC).
ومع ذلك، تمكنت من الإعجاب بالمحتوى مرة أخرى بعد ثلاث ساعات (في الساعة 09:40 بتوقيت تنسيق الوقت العالمي). هل من الممكن أن يتم إعادة التعيين في وقت أبكر؟
لقد وصلت إلى حد الإعجابات لاحقًا في نفس اليوم (في الساعة 14:50 بتوقيت تنسيق الوقت العالمي) وأُخبرت أن إعجاباتي ستُعاد تعيينها خلال 14 ساعة
وهو ما لا يبدو منطقيًا ما لم يتغير وقت إعادة التعيين. كان ذلك في نفس “اليوم” بتوقيت تنسيق الوقت العالمي. مع ذلك، كل ما سبق مجرد قصص شخصية (لست مسؤولًا في ذلك المنتدى، لذا لا يمكنني التحقق من السجلات).
هل وقت الخادم معطّل؟ أين يستضيف هذا الخادم؟ من الممكن أن يكون الخادم مُعدّلاً بشكل خاطئ ولا يعمل بتوقيت UTC، ربما؟
أتمنى أن يظل هذا مناسبًا في مكان ما، ولكن لبناء على ما ذكره @rkda وتجربة المستخدم المحبطة التي أوضحتها @Heather_Dudley:
هذا الأمر محير. الأمر أشبه بوجود سجينين مختلفين للإعجابات (بالمعنى المجازي، بالمناسبة)؛ أحدهما مجرد احتجاز مؤقت لـ"الهدوء"، والآخر سجن فعلي حيث تحصل على مكافآت صغيرة مقابل السلوك الجيد… لكنك لا تعرف في أي منهما أنت. ![]()
سأحتاج إلى سؤال المسؤول. سأقوم بالنشر فورًا بمجرد حصولي على إجابة.
آه، واجهت هذا كثيرًا جدًا
وهذا بالضبط كيف انتهيت إلى تبني النموذج الذهني أدناه ![]()
هو النموذج الوحيد الذي بدا منطقيًا إلى حد ما بناءً على تجربتي.
يبدو الأمر أكثر فأكثر وكأنه خادم خارج عن السيطرة، وإذا كان خادمًا نستضيفه، فيجب أن نتمكن من تشخيصه..
شيء أراه قد يكون مفيدًا لتحسينه هو الوهم القائل بأنك قادر على الإعجاب بما يتجاوز الحد. قد يساعد ذلك في بعض حالات الارتباك؟ ستلاحظ في الفيديو أدناه أنه يوحي بأنك تقوم بإعجاب المنشورات، ولكن عند تحديث الصفحة، تختفي جميعها (تم الاختبار على Try).
عند النظر إلى كود RateLimiter، نجد أن تاريخ UTC لا يُؤخذ في الاعتبار مطلقًا، ويتبع النموذج القائم على “الطوابع الزمنية المتدحرجة الدقيقة”. المتغير secs يساوي عدد الثواني في يوم واحد.
أما الكود الذي يُعلمك بالوصول إلى الحد الأقصى لعدد الإعجابات في اليوم، فهو يبدو أنه يستخدم تاريخ UTC.
مثير للاهتمام! إذن قد يكون هذا خللاً من جانبنا.
شكرًا لكم على مساعدتكم في التحقيق في هذا الأمر، يا أصدقائي. أريد تحقيق نتائج إيجابية هنا.
ولتوضيح الأمر أكثر، لستُ جزءًا من منتدى @Heather_Dudley الخاص بـ /NaNoWriMo… لقد لاحظتُ هذه المشكلة من مجتمعاتي، كما لاحظها @anBroc:
هل تم حل هذه المسألة @riking؟
نعتذر عن الإزعاج، يبدو أن هذا الخطأ لا يزال مستمرًا. (يتم استضافة منتدانا بواسطة Discourse)
أبلغ أحد المستخدمين عن هذه المشكلة اليوم:
لذا، لاحظت أنه عندما ننفد من الإعجابات، يظهر نص مثل: لقد نفدت إعجاباتك، يمكنك الإعجاب مرة أخرى خلال 17 ساعة.
لذا ننتظر فترة. وفي النهاية نصل إلى 17 ساعة ونعجب شخصًا ما. وبعد إعجاب أو اثنين، يظهر النص: لقد نفدت إعجاباتك، يمكنك الإعجاب مرة أخرى خلال 20 ساعة.
لقد انتظرنا 17 ساعة، وتمكنا من الإعجاب مرتين، والآن يجب أن ننتظر 20 ساعة أخرى. هذا أمر محبط للغاية.
من المرجح أن يستحق ذلك تعيين @eviltrout، يبدو أن كين وجد سبب الخطأ، لذا كل ما تبقى هو توحيد الكود.
بالتأكيد ليس السلوك الذي أواجهه.
نفدت مني أمس، تمكن جانب واحد من UTC0:00 من الإعجاب بمنشور واحد هذا الصباح بعد 9 ساعات من UTC 0:00 قبل الحصول على رسالة نفاد الإعجابات مرة أخرى.